Persistent Canadian boreal forest fires signal long-term ecological shift

Nearly 1,000 active wildfires in Canada are causing widespread smoke dispersion and long-term degradation of the boreal ecosystem. While firefighting resources are being scaled, experts indicate that the frequency of these megafires is permanently altering forest composition and resilience.
